Output e2a99851525b794f5bc811abeb055a58f30c0cb27dfbebd8154aa7143225b516:0

value
22623998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d62d4bec40ecf03050afaba30fa98589a3f4d44 OP_EQUALVERIFY OP_CHECKSIG
address
19WnEjyg6UxTpVhBKiTmQLpjuWMpWEVDFi
transaction
e2a99851525b794f5bc811abeb055a58f30c0cb27dfbebd8154aa7143225b516
confirmations
443274
spent
true